The tax-rate lookup cache in the Breva checkout service worries me. Entries are keyed only by region code, so a stale or poisoned entry would apply the wrong rate to every order in that region until expiry. Please verify: TTLs are short enough to bound exposure, negative lookups aren't cached, and the refresh path revalidates against the signed rate feed rather than trusting upstream blindly. Also confirm eviction is size-bounded so an attacker can't churn the keyspace. Current cache settings for review:

limits module of yagaf-yajef:
RATE_LIMITS = {
    "novwyn": 950,
    "wenath": 428,
    "prawyn": 413,
    "gorvan": 539,
    "praael": 870,
    "drumir": 113,
    "gordor": 439,
}

# Env config for the Rookline admin table's bulk-edit feature, discussed at the
# weekly eng sync. Bulk edits run through a queued job so that ten-thousand-row
# updates don't lock the table; BULK_BATCH_SIZE controls chunking and should stay
# at 500 until the index rebuild ships. The job worker authenticates to the queue
# broker with a credential stored here. The following line sets that credential.

sealed setting: LEDGER_TOKEN5=6d086

## Authentication

Heads up, future maintainers: the CSV Import Wizard doesn't do its own auth. It just forwards everything to Gatewick, our internal token service, and caches the result for five minutes. If Gatewick is down, imports queue up harmlessly — don't panic. For local dev you'll want the shared staging key rather than minting your own, since scopes are fiddly. The current staging key is as follows.

service key, tafog-fajop: kto11_qcz7hs8cjIG